About this property
Marriott St. Louis Grand
When you stay at Marriott St. Louis Grand, you'll be in a fantastic location, only a five-minute walk from America's Center Convention Complex and Dome at America’s Center. Guests can visit the 24-hour fitness centre for a workout or grab a bite to eat at Zenia Bar & Grille, which serves American cuisine and is open for breakfast, lunch and dinner. Other features include a bar/lounge and a snack bar/deli. Fellow travellers like the helpful staff and overall property condition. The property is only a short walk to public transportation: Convention Center Station is 3 minutes and 8th and Pine Station is 5 minutes.

Dining
Zenia Bar & Grille – This restaurant specialises in American cuisine and serves breakfast, lunch and dinner. Guests can enjoy drinks at the bar.
Starbucks – This coffee shop serves breakfast, lunch and light fare. Open daily.
8th Street Pantry – This café specialises in American cuisine and serves breakfast, lunch, dinner and light fare. Open daily.

Save your money and go elsewhere!
When we arrived we were greeted with about $300 in additional fees than what was quoted. The room was small, floors were dirty, and towels/washrags were harder than sandpaper. There was mold in the shower as well. We ate at the restaurant in the hotel the first night and waited two hours for food. Then my fiance didn’t get the cheeseburger he ordered, they instead gave him some “day old” meat. That is what the server called it. After paying $1100 for 3 nights, due to hidden and additional fees, we were completely unsatisfied with our stay. They charge for literally everything they can. There is a water bottle in the room and if you use it they charge you $15. They charge you to use the safe in the room you paid for. We will never be back
